We’ve been having a bit of fun around HT HQ this week at the expense of Marcus Lambkin, who goes by the pseudonym Shit Robot. The electronic musician and DJ, who opened for LCD Soundsystem the last two nights, holds the distinction of having one of the truly amazing yet cringe-worthy band names out there. The name alone got us curious to actually check out some music, and we we’ll be the first to admit, we were kind of impressed with what we heard.
Shit Robot, who released his debut album From The Cradle To The Rave last September, fits right in with what we’ve come to expect from acts associated with DFA Records – electronic music for people who don’t necessary like electronic music. Let’s check out this video for Tuff Enuff…
